I am still hoping to find that one record or notation in a written history that will help me connect my gg-grandfather, Isaac Stone of Wisconsin with his family in Brunswick, Maine. Isaac came to Wisconsin during the 1840's and by 1850 is listed with his oldest son, Alvin (also born during that same year). Two other children were to follow; a second son, Langley and daughter Nancy Ann. I'm hoping that the names of his children will help me connect with his family (Isaac's wife was from the Lac du Flambeau band of the Chippewa. Any help will certainly be appreciated Cindy
Well, I believe my Stone line is originally from CT or NJ, but have some new information since I last posted. On May 5, 1893 NYC, my gf was born Herbert Manville (his mother's name was Sadie Manville and was was listed UW, unwed?) and early on, changed his name to Roy Stone. Although there is no name of a father on the birth certificate, the father's occupation is "machinist" his age "26", birthplace as Brooklyn and residence as N.Y. On my gf's SS application, his father is listed as George Stone. Would anyone know of this George Stone born in Brooklyn in about 1867? There are 5 possible in the 1880 census but I can't seem to narrow it down.
